City of Killeen Homebuyer Assistance Program

Administered by:
City of Killeen Community Development Division
· City · Grant
Funding status: Closed

How much assistance

Up to $7,500
Used toward down payment and closing costs at purchase.

Eligibility

  • Income limits: 60-80% of Area Median Income (AMI) for Killeen/Temple/Fort Hood area
  • First-time buyer required: Yes Must not have owned a home in the past 3 years.
  • Geographic restrictions: Home must be within the corporate city limits of Killeen. Must be financed through an approved mortgage lender for a FHA, VA, or conventional loan with a fixed interest rate for not more than 30 years.
  • Homebuyer education required: Yes

How to Apply for City of Killeen Homebuyer Assistance Program

Contact the City of Killeen Community Development Division. Complete the in-person Killeen HAP homebuyer education classes. Use a HAP-certified real estate agent and approved lender. Find a home within Killeen city limits. Submit HAP application with required documentation.
